Current Status of Roads, Ferries, and Bridges across Belize

By Rubén Morales Iglesias: As of November 21, 2024, the status of several key roads, ferries, and bridges across Belize has been updated. The following information provides insight into the accessibility of infrastructure within the Orange Walk, Belize, and Cayo Districts:

Orange Walk District:

  • San Roman:
    • San Roman Road: Accessible
  • San Antonio Village:
    • San Antonio Road: Accessible, but not to heavy-duty trucks
  • San Luis Village:
    • San Luis Main Access Road: Accessible

Belize District:

  • Grace Bank:
    • Grace Bank Main Access Road: Impassable for small vehicles
  • Crooked Tree:
    • Crooked Tree Main Access Road: Impassable for small vehicles
  • Lucky Strike:
    • Lucky Strike Main Access Road: Impassable for small vehicles
  • Free Town Sibun:
    • Free Town Sibun Main Access Road: Closed to all motorists
  • May Pen:
    • May Pen Main Access Road: Impassable
  • Flowers Bank:
    • Flowers Bank Main Access Road: Impassable for Small Vehicles
  • Bomba:
    • Bomba Main Access Road: Impassable for Small Vehicles
  • Rancho Dolores:
    • Rancho Dolores Main Access Road: Closed to All Motorists
  • Lemonal:
    • Lemonal Main Access Road: Accessible
  • Sunset Park Western Paradise Community:
    • Main Community Access Road: Impassable for Small Vehicles
    • Secondary Community Access Road: Accessible

Cayo District:

  • San Ignacio-Santa Elena:
    • San Ignacio Low Lying Bridge: Closed
  • Central Farm:
    • Baking Pot Ferry: Closed
  • Blackman Eddy:
    • Iguana Creek Bridge: Closed
  • Benque Viejo del Carmen:
    • Entrance of Benque Viejo Town: Accessible
  • San Jose Succotz Village:
    • Xunantunich Ferry: Closed
  • Calla Creek:
    • Calla Creek Main Access Road: Accessible
  • Bullet Tree Falls:
    • Salvador Hernandez Bridge: Accessible
  • Santa Familia Village:
    • Santa Familia Main Access Road: Impassable from Bullet Tree to Santa Familia
  • Belmopan & Surrounding Villages:
    • More Tomorrow Village:
      • More Tomorrow Main Access Road: Impassable

Residents and travelers are advised to take note of these updates and plan their routes accordingly. Impassable roads indicate that there may be significant obstacles or damage making them unusable at this time.

Local authorities are working to address these issues and restore full accessibility as soon as possible. In the meantime, travelers are encouraged to use alternative routes and stay informed about the latest updates from the Ministry of Infrastructure Development & Housing.
